Output dbc3d9138da4ccd6d6bcc7383305f46dffba3429e3dca1aad92386a15b8914df:0

value
2319248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c95fed4ad31adc41b04c920d77736d0fab6f8c2 OP_EQUAL
address
35kmLrEX5v5KQEda2YHZJsibqnEVcxAr1e
transaction
dbc3d9138da4ccd6d6bcc7383305f46dffba3429e3dca1aad92386a15b8914df
confirmations
337821
spent
true